2. Assigned Protection Factor (APF) is the level of protection a class of respirator is expected to provide when selected and used properly under real-world conditions. APFs for
each respirator class are listed in the table shown. To determine the maximum concentration of a substance in which a respirator can be used, multiply its APF by the exposure
limit of the substance. APF ratings assume compliance with all required elements of a Respiratory Protection Program.
3. APF = 25 for headgear classified as Loose-fitting. APF = 1000 for headgear classified as Helmets (neck sealing). No fit testing required. Only APF of 25 when used with Adflo.
4. OSHA regulations for these contaminants require the use of NIOSH class 100 particle filters (e.g. P100).
5. 3M recommended for applications where ozone and nuisance level organic vapors may be present. 3M recommended for ozone protection up to 10 times the OSHA PEL or
applicable government occupational exposure limits, whichever is lower. Not NIOSH approved for use against ozone. 3M recommended for relief from nuisance levels of organic
vapors. Nuisance level organic vapors refer to concentrations not exceeding the OSHA PEL, or applicable government occupational exposure limits, whichever is lower. Do not
use when concentrations of contaminants are immediately dangerous to life and health or are unknown.
6. The combustion of metal coatings during welding can produce a wide range of particle and vapor contaminants. Seek the advice of a Certified Industrial Hygienist or other
qualified professional when selecting a respirator cartridge for these situations.
